WebWho wrote the original Hebrew Bible? A whole lot of different people, writing over the course of several centuries, mostly living in Judah/Judea or else in the north in the kingdom of Israel, but some living in Babylonia…and almost NONE of the authors are known by name. We do know that Jeremiah dictated a lot of his book to his secretary, Baruch.
